**Q: The CSV import wizard rejects my plugin's staged files after a crash. How do I recover?**

A: Gridloom locks the staging area when an import dies mid-run. Don't delete the lock file manually. Run `gridloom unlock --staged` from the plugin host. If the host itself is unreachable, use the offline recovery mode instead. Offline mode requires the recovery passphrase, which is printed below.

recovery phrase for yagap-yadug: praath-oliwyn

☐ Security review: driver-assignment heuristic (Routewick v7). Confirm the scoring function no longer ingests raw driver location history — only the bucketed zone IDs. Verify the Mapleford override table is read-only in prod and audit logging covers manual reassignments. Sign-off blocks the cut. Check the deployed artifact against the token below.

session token of kahag-bawip = htk6_729d08

Ticket: Offline-mode credentials vault locked — Fernvale Survey app

During testing of offline sync for the Fernvale field-survey app, the local vault locked after three failed unlock attempts, blocking cached form submission. Per the recovery procedure, we rotated the device keyring and verified checksums. To unlock the vault for retesting, use the recovery passphrase below.

vault phrase of yahif-yajof = oliael-ralius-oliix-ralax-eliath-norir-ulawyn-zormir-aldael-zordor

- [ ] Key ceremony, step 4: before rotating the signing key for the Pinegrove clinic appointment reminder job, confirm last night's batch finished — otherwise patients get duplicate texts. Quick sanity check in the Larkspur dashboard is enough. Then open the ceremony safe, which takes the recovery passphrase below.

strongbox words: oliael-gilax-lamael